<title>parport: Use the PCI IRQ if offered</title>
<updated>2009-04-07T15:44:06Z</updated>
<author>
<name>Alan Cox</name>
<email>alan@lxorguk.ukuu.org.uk</email>
</author>
<published>2009-04-07T14:30:57Z</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='https://git.amat.us/linux/commit/?id=51dcdfec6a274afc1c6fce180d582add9ff512c0'/>
<id>urn:sha1:51dcdfec6a274afc1c6fce180d582add9ff512c0</id>
<content type='text'>
PCI parallel port devices can IRQ share so we should stop them hogging
the line and making a mess on modern PC systems.  We know the sharing
side works as the PCMCIA driver has shared the parallel port IRQ for
some time.
